Hi! So I have two silkie chickens and they are both females. I do not want to buy a full grown rooster. Can I buy 3 chicks and put them with the two silkies? Will they raise them? And if one of the chicks did turn out to be male how can I raise him to be calm and friendly? Thank you so much!

If you put a day or two old chicks with the grown silkies, they "Might" kill them, "Might" not. If they don't they most likely will not raise them----if by raising them you mean keeping them warm, looking for food for them etc---probably not. I would suggest you keep the chicks in a brooder till they get old enough to be placed in a pen. Then you could try adding them with the other silkies and see what happens. If your silkie goes broody, you could get some fertile eggs from someone and let the silkies hatch them out. As far as raising a "rooster" to be friendly----alot of them are----alot are not. Just spend alot of time with him and hope he does not turn. My silkie roosters are very friendly! Good Luck!!
